Why Manufacturers Need a Special Ecommerce Platform
Manufacturers have unique needs that differ from traditional retail businesses. They often deal with bulk orders, complex pricing structures, and intricate supply chains. A regular ecommerce platform may not suffice, making it essential to explore options tailored to these requirements.
Features to Look for in an Ecommerce Platform
Customization and Scalability
Customization allows businesses to tailor their online store to reflect their brand personality. Scalability ensures that the platform can grow with your business, accommodating increased traffic and larger inventories without compromising performance.
Integration with ERP and CRM Systems
Integration with tools like 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) and CRM (Customer Relationship Management) systems streamlines operations, enhancing productivity and ensuring seamless business processes.
Robust Security Measures
Security features such as SSL certification, data encryption, and fraud detection are vital for protecting sensitive information and building customer trust. Learn more about robust security measures here.
Advanced Reporting and Analytics
Effective data analysis tools can provide insights into sales trends, customer behavior, and inventory management, enabling informed decision-making and strategic planning.
Top Ecommerce Platforms for Manufacturers
Shopify Plus
Shopify Plus offers a highly customizable platform with a strong app ecosystem. It is designed to handle high-volume sales and comes with features like automated workflows and advanced security measures, making it an excellent choice for manufacturers.
Magento Commerce
Magento Commerce stands out for its scalability and flexibility. It supports complex product catalogs and high transaction volumes, catering well to the needs of manufacturers with extensive inventories and diverse product lines. Check out hosting recommendations to pair with Magento here.
BigCommerce
BigCommerce is known for its robust features and ease of use. It offers built-in SEO tools, advanced analytics, and excellent integration capabilities, making it a powerful platform for manufacturers looking to expand their online presence.
Factors to Consider When Choosing an Ecommerce Platform
Cost
Evaluate the pricing structure, including subscription fees, transaction fees, and any additional costs for add-ons or integrations. Ensure that the platform fits within your budget while offering the features you need.
User-Friendliness
A user-friendly platform minimizes the learning curve, allowing you to set up and manage your online store with ease. Platforms with intuitive interfaces can save time and reduce the need for extensive training.
Customer Support
Reliable customer support is essential, especially when dealing with technical issues or platform updates. Look for platforms that offer comprehensive support, including live chat, phone support, and detailed knowledge bases.
Mobile Responsiveness
With the growing number of mobile shoppers, having a mobile-responsive ecommerce platform is crucial. Ensure that the platform offers seamless mobile shopping experiences to capture a wider audience.
